Immunohistochemical Detection of CCN1

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
Unstained paraffin-embedded tissue sections were deparaffinized, and antigen retrieval was performed in a citrate buffer in a steamer at 100 °C for 40 min followed by 30 min incubation at room temperature. Slides were stained with the rabbit polyclonal anti-CCN1 (1/200 dilution) (ab127988; Abcam), according to the Novolink Polymer Kit protocol (Leica biosystems, UK). All slides were counterstained with hematoxylin.

Quantitative Protein Expression Analysis

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
Total protein was isolated by freshly prepared RIPA Lysis Buffer and homogenized with 26 G syringe. Protein concentrations were determined with Bradford assay. 60 μg of protein sample were run on SDS-Gel and transferred to PVDF membranes for detection by chemiluminescence by using Vilber Fusion SL Imaging System. Images were quantified by ImageJ Gel Analysis Tool. Intensity values of related bands were normalized to values of Beta-actin housekeeping protein.
Student's t-test was used for statistical calculations. Following primary antibodies were used: anti-β-actin (Abcam, AB75186, 1/3000), anti-CYR61 (Abcam, AB127988, 1/400), anti-HEY2 (Abcam, AB184246, 1/ 500), anti-SNAI2 (Cell Signaling Technology, 9585S, 1/1000), anti-Vimentin (Cell Signaling Technology, 5741 P, 1/1000).
